Public parking in Almelo city centre: garages, tariffs, and free windows

Officially, there are 7 parkeergarages in and around Almelo’s centre and they’re open 24/7. Parking in a garage is generally cheaper than paid street parking, and many drivers use these garages when going to restaurants like Willem de Vierde.

  • General garage pricing: €2.00 for the 1st hour and €2.00 for the 2nd hour, then €1.00 for the 3rd and 4th hour; max €6.00 per day.
  • Sundays: parking in parkeergarages is free every Sunday.
  • Thu–Fri–Sat (first 2 hours free): free first two hours in the city centre for Havenpassage deck P14, StadsBaken P9, and Stadserf P1, P2 and P3.

Check height limits before you drive into a garage

Many city-centre garages have height restrictions. In the Almelo centre, most garages have a maximum vehicle height of 2.10 m, but Stadserf P3 is listed with 2.00 m. Is it free to park on the street in Almelo after 18:00?
In the city centre street areas where parking meters apply, parking is free after 18:00 from Monday to Saturday. On Thursday, the free period starts later (after 21:00). On shopping Sundays (“koopzondagen”), parking is free as well.
